Levante stay fourth as Bilbao and Espanyol draw

Levante drew 1-1 at home to struggling Racing Santander on Saturday to remain in fourth place in La Liga, worth a potential Champions League place, as Athletic Bilbao drew with Espanyol 3-3 in the clash between their two closest rivals.

Dynamo Defeat Houston Baptist University in Preseason Scrimmage

HOUSTON, TX (Saturday, February 04, 2012) — The Houston Dynamo defeated Houston Baptist University 4-0 on a wet Saturday morning at Houston Amateur Sports Park. Brian Ownby scored two goals and Philip Aseweh and Eder Arreola added one apiece as the Dynamo continued their preseason with a third consecutive shutout.

Olic to the rescue for Bayern

Bayern Munich battled back from a goal down to salvage a hard-earned point at Hamburger SV in Matchday 20′s late Saturday kick-off. The result leaves Bayern now two points shy of new table-toppers Borussia Dortmund, in second place after Schalke and Mönchengladbach could likewise only draw earlier in the day.

Report: 2 more arrested in Italian fixing scandal

CREMONA, Italy (AP) — A third-division goalkeeper and a nurse who handled various tasks for Bari players were reportedly arrested in the latest police sweep in an ongoing Italian match-fixing and betting scandal.
